UK Gambling Sites 2026 Trusted Picks

A headline bonus of £500 sounds like a gift until you read the small print. In reality, that sum is rarely yours to keep. It arrives as bonus credit, locked behind a wagering requirement of, say, 40x, meaning you must cycle £20,000 through slots before a single penny converts to cash. Then there is the maximum bet rule while clearing it, the game weighting, the 30-day expiry, and the withdrawal limits that can stretch a payout across several weeks. The headline number is marketing. What you actually receive is a function of the terms wrapped around it.

Terms That Decide Real Value Beneath the Headlines

The gap between a generous headline and a stingy reality is almost always found in the terms. Here is the glossary you actually need before claiming anything.

Term Plain-English Meaning Practical Note
Wagering requirement The multiple of your bonus you must bet before withdrawing winnings 40x on £50 means £2,000 in turnover; check game weighting
Game weighting What percentage of each bet counts toward wagering Slots often count 100%; table games may count only 10% or 0%
Maximum bet rule The largest single bet allowed while clearing a bonus Exceeding it can void the entire bonus and its winnings
Expiry period How long you have to meet the wagering requirement Commonly 30 days; a £2,000 requirement at £1 stakes is a grind
Withdrawal limit The maximum amount you can cash out per transaction or week A £2,000 win may arrive in several instalments

Consider a concrete example. A site offers £50 bonus credit at 40x wagering, which means £2,000 in total bets. If slots count 100%, you need £2,000 of slot turnover. If the same requirement applies to blackjack at 10% weighting, you must wager £20,000 at the tables. That distinction is the difference between a reasonable offer and a trap.

The question of tax also matters. In the UK, gambling winnings are not subject to income tax, and players do not pay tax on bets placed with licensed operators. This is a genuine advantage of the regulated market, though it does not exempt operators from their own tax obligations on revenue.

Wagering requirements across the operators we reviewed ranged from 20x to 65x, with the higher figures almost always attached to the largest bonus amounts. A smaller bonus at 20x is frequently better value than a headline figure at 65x, simply because the turnover target is achievable within the expiry window. Do the arithmetic before you claim, not after.

Why do you exclude operators without a UKGC licence?

The UK Gambling Commission licence is the single strongest guarantee of player protection available in this market. Licensed operators must segregate player funds, submit to regular audits and offer access to GAMSTOP. An unlicensed operator offers none of these protections, and in the event of a dispute you have no regulatory body to appeal to. We do not review them because we cannot recommend them, and neither should you choose them.
